OH NO!!! Clutch going out!!!
labor cost on the clutch should be in the neiborhood of $400, at least out my way. clutch packs vary in price depending on what you want. if you still have the oe clutch and was not slipping at all with how you use it, a stock replacement should work. i just replaced mine with 230k on the oe clutch and it still had some wear left on it. i know it would have gone another 50k. there is a possibility that the hydraulics are shot also. that can also cause the problems you are having. someone more local to you hopefully can help you find a shop that is trusworthy. give the alittle time.

How I should I add my Pressure Gauge and beyond
i would say you are going to be putting a new lift pump in very soon or you are going to be putting in a new vp also. that pressure is seriously low. you need to get upwards of 17 idle, 15 wot. i have my AD set at 20 idle, and it drops to 16.5 wot.
